IE 7 only loads with no addons

Ever since I downloaded IE8 and had to delete it because I could not get
citrix client to run, I cannot open IE7. It loads with no addons. I cannot
check the addons. I cannot get to tools to check my options to even restore
to default settings.

When I click on IE icon on desktop it opens blank (white) and i see a
toolbar if you look real quick and then IE closes out. I tried opening IE
through programs and it loads white (blank). I can get to internet through
mozilla so I do have a connection. I need to use IE7 so I can use citrix
client. Any suggestions?
